On 03/24/15 06:34, Kyotaro HORIGUCHI wrote:
>
> Sorry, not shown above, the *previous* t1 had been done "alter table
> t1 add statistics (a, b, c)". Removing t1 didn't remove the setting.
> reiniting cluster let me do that without error.

OK, thanks. My guess is this issue got already fixed in my working copy,
but I will double-check that.

Admittedly, the management of the stats (e.g. removing stats when the
table is dropped) is one of the incomplete parts. You have to delete the
rows manually from pg_mv_statistic.
